Output 576253edad01cdc1bf9ad939c52b845173328716a3c3ff89805f9a09105eca34:0

value
986664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b3b0eae85c6dd24e2f98a3271aa0de62c45614c OP_EQUAL
address
376CYEnE5FCd6HJWJZgZ967uUc8LQAeCcC
transaction
576253edad01cdc1bf9ad939c52b845173328716a3c3ff89805f9a09105eca34
spent
true